    My 60 cm aquarium tank glass is stained with brownish substance. I tried rubbing it off with filter material and it remains very stubborn. Ever since, the entire glass has been speckled by these brownish spots all over.

    Advise is very much needed. Do I need to throw away the whole tank?

    hmm, for me i wouldn't get SAE because when they grow up they'll compete the fish food with your fish instead of doing their "work" and they grow big too. as for now, are your SAE doing their job? competing food with your fish? i've great experience with oto, they did a great job in clearing away those brown algae.

    From the video, you have a case of GSA, Green Spot Algae. The use of Nerite snails will help. I just scrape it off with a plastic card. An expired credit card or some other hard plastic card is perfect for this. See this blog on algaes if you need more info:
